C#上机作业及代码Question2

来源:互联网 发布:网络支付系统 编辑:程序博客网 时间:2024/06/18 03:21

第二题某文件名为“*.txt”,其中*可能由若干个英文单词组成。将此文件名改为“*.dat”,并且单词之间用下划线连接,例如: helloworld.txt,改为 hello_world.dat.


本着开源的精神,献给各位,题目简单,随便写写,功能都实现了,不过现在先上传简单题,有一些难度的题目我先留着嘿嘿嘿嘿,以防要写报告!


/* * Created by SharpDevelop. * User: 92924 * Date: 2017/9/22 * Time: 18:59 *  * To change this template use Tools | Options | Coding | Edit Standard Headers. */using System;namespace CSharp_Question2{class Program{public static void Main(string[] args){string filename;Console.WriteLine("请输入文件名且文件名以.txt结尾的:");filename=Console.ReadLine();int indexDot=filename.LastIndexOf('.');string extendName="dat";filename=filename.Substring(0,indexDot+1);filename+=extendName;Console.WriteLine("修改后的文件名为:{0}",filename);Console.ReadLine();}}}